Re: how do i fit a boost gauge

on the inlet manifold you will find a number of pipes. the will go to various places such as the map sensor, actuator etc. you can get a tee piece and insert it between one of these pipes and then use the spare outlet to connect to the boost gauge via the pipe supplied. you may find that the pipe su...
